Calder was hired by OutsourcedIn, an e-commerce solutions company, to develop custom software. The president of OutsourcedIn emphasized the need for a company that could understand the technology and its application while working within a set budget. Calder was recommended by a friend and was chosen for their comprehensive understanding of the project and the plan they proposed. The project involved a team of around 10-12 people from Calder, including the owner, a project manager, developers, and marketers. The process began with several meetings to define the scope of work, followed by a discovery phase and the delivery of a basic framework. Regular meetings and deliverables ensured the project stayed on track.

Calder was selected by the Ukrainian Society of Michigan, a charity nonprofit, to develop a Minimum Viable Product (MVP) page for their new website. The executive of the charity chose Calder due to their high ratings, proximity, cultural fit, and alignment with company values. Moreover, Calder donated their services for this project. The project required 2-5 employees from Calder, and the key deliverable was the launch of the MVP page by August 27, 2023.

123 Sourcing, a 4PL logistics company, hired Calder for UX/UI design to enhance their software development process. The general manager of 123 Sourcing found Calder through a referral and selected them due to shared company values. The project involved 2-5 employees from Calder. The scope of work included brand exploration, an accessibility audit, style tiles, page designs, and the creation of a component library with UI/UX requirements.
